Arconic Reports Second Quarter 2021 Results Demonstrating Profitability Growth and Near-Term Opportunities
August 3, 2021 6:45 AM EDTSecond Quarter 2021 Highlights
Sales of $1.8 billion, up 52% year over year, and up 8% from prior quarter Net loss of $427 million, or $3.89 per share, compared with net loss of $96 million, or $0.88 per share, in second quarter 2020. Second quarter 2021 includes an after-tax charge of $423 million related to a partial annuitization of U.S. pension obligations Adjusted EBITDA of $187 million, up 89% year over year, and up 4% from prior quarter.
